Chapter 3741 You Are Not Dead

After Kai and Nieva left, a holy maiden turned to Bianca and asked, “Bianca, do we really need to listen to this so-called Mr. Chance? Isn’t Ms. Nieva overestimating him?”

“Of course, we have to obey. It’s an order from Ms. Nieva, and we have no choice but to comply. However, the journey to the polar region is incredibly challenging. Even after we reach there, various dangers await us. Whether we can survive or not will depend on our fate.”

The implication in Bianca’s words was clear. She wouldn’t actually risk her life to protect Kai.

Venturing to the polar region with their abilities was already dangerous in the first place, yet they had to bring along Kai, an encumbrance, which only added to their troubles.

Not to mention, they had to obey Kai’s orders. The holy maidens simply couldn’t bring themselves to accept that.

The maiden rolled her eyes and said, “That’s right. A general in the field is not bound by orders of his sovereign. Who cares about him once we reach the polar region? I won’t be protecting that guy!”

Another maiden chimed in, “We’ll only listen to your instructions, Bianca. That br*t can issue orders all he wants.”
“That’s enough. Let’s continue our cultivation. We’re leaving the day after tomorrow. Who knows how many of us will make it back?”

With a wave of her hand, Bianca instructed everyone to resume their cultivation.

Meanwhile, after Kai had left that space, he was left with a bitter taste in his mouth. After all, the words he had said were indeed hurtful.

He knew as well that under the pressure asserted by Nieva, those holy maidens would heed his commands.

However, once they left Lunarius Palace, it would become uncertain whether those holy maidens would continue to do that.

Kai wouldn’t desire for a disagreement to break out, resulting in the collapse of the party.

Kai planned to improve his relationships with those maidens. The only solution to mend a relationship with women is to shop, shop, and shop some more! These maidens have been engrossed in their cultivation within that secluded space and must undoubtedly be cut off from the outside world the whole time. Moreover,
they will surely be thrilled to receive some auxiliary items that can aid in their cultivation.

With those thoughts in mind, Kai abruptly left Lunarius Palace, heading straight for Southedge City.

Kai intended to purchase some items suitable as gifts for the holy maidens at Pathfinder Sect to ease the tension.

Once Kai arrived at Southedge City, he located Pathfinder Sect and promptly brandished the token Moses gave him.

With that token in hand, Kai could enjoy unimpeded access within the Pathfinder Sect.

Subsequently, Kai purchased some mystical herbs and pills for those holy maidens, along with some Beauty Pills that women adored the most.

Although the process of concocting those items was not particularly challenging, alchemists were incredibly rare and precious beings within the Ethereal Realm. Therefore, even the simplest of pills held great value to the multitude of cultivators in there.

Kai had also purchased some materials for crafting charms, and he was planning to create a few of his own. This way, he could aid those holy maidens in fending off their adversaries when necessary.

At that moment, Rory, who was in charge of Southedge City, noticed that Kai had purchased a lot of items. Consequently, he approached him and asked, “Mr. Chance, you’ve bought so many things. Are you planning a trip to the polar region?”

Kai nodded and said, “Yes, I’m leaving the day after tomorrow. That’s why I came to Pathfinder Sect to buy some items as preparation for any unforeseen needs.”

Upon hearing Kai’s affirmative response, Rory looked at him with a hint of surprise. “I’ve heard that the test to qualify for the journey to the polar region by Lunarius Palace was extremely challenging this time. Unexpectedly, you passed the test, Kai.”

In his opinion, it was indeed quite impressive that Kai, a Third Level Tribulator, had managed to pass the test.

“I merely scraped by on luck alone.” Kai gave a faint smile.
After exchanging a few words with Rory, Kai left Pathfinder Sect, intending to return to Lunarius Palace. Unexpectedly, he ran into that Alastair.

When Alastair saw Kai, he was completely stunned and even rubbed his eyes in disbelief. “Y-You’re not dead?”

Alastair assumed Kai would die within Lunarius Palace’s illusion array.

Kai patted his own body and said, “I’m not dead. See? I’m perfectly fine.”
